The Pan-Canadian Expert Collaboration is a new group representing more than 15 diverse and reputable organizations across Canada, which have extensive experience in the clean growth and climate change fields.

The Pan-Canadian Expert Collaboration will establish an institute that will

  • provide credible and authoritative advice to Canadians and their governments;
  • develop and provide independent and expert-driven analysis to help Canada move toward clean growth in all sectors and regions of the country;
  • develop advice and analysis spanning climate change mitigation, adaptation, and clean growth;
  • set its own agenda and operate independently from government; and
  • fill existing information gaps and help translate research into useful information for policy decision-making.
